CAS 179055-26-6: 4-(N,O-Dimethylhydroxylaminocarbonyl)phenylboronic acid
Description:4-(N,O-Dimethylhydroxylaminocarbonyl)phenylboronic acid is a boronic acid derivative characterized by the presence of a phenyl group attached to a boron atom, which is further substituted with a hydroxylamine carbonyl group. This compound typically exhibits properties associated with boronic acids, such as the ability to form reversible covalent bonds with diols, making it useful in various applications, including organic synthesis and medicinal chemistry. The presence of the hydroxylamine moiety can enhance its reactivity and selectivity in chemical reactions. Additionally, the compound may exhibit moderate solubility in polar solvents due to the presence of functional groups that can engage in hydrogen bonding. Its unique structure allows it to participate in cross-coupling reactions, which are essential in the formation of carbon-carbon bonds. Overall, 4-(N,O-Dimethylhydroxylaminocarbonyl)phenylboronic acid is a versatile compound with potential applications in drug development and materials science, owing to its functional properties and reactivity profile.
